实时追踪系统-第1篇-洞察与解读.docx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

PAGE45/NUMPAGES51

实时追踪系统

TOC\o1-3\h\z\u

第一部分系统架构设计 2

第二部分数据采集模块 10

第三部分实时传输协议 14

第四部分数据处理算法 18

第五部分终端监控功能 21

第六部分安全加密机制 29

第七部分性能优化策略 36

第八部分应用场景分析 45

第一部分系统架构设计

关键词

关键要点

分布式微服务架构

1.系统采用微服务架构,将功能模块解耦为独立的服务单元,通过API网关统一调度,实现高内聚、低耦合的设计目标,提升系统的可扩展性和维护性。

2.每个微服务运行在容器化环境中,利用Kubernetes实现动态资源调度与负载均衡,确保系统在高并发场景下的稳定运行。

3.服务间通信采用异步消息队列(如Kafka)解耦数据流,减少服务依赖,增强系统的容错能力。

实时数据流处理架构

1.系统采用事件驱动架构,通过流处理引擎(如Flink)实时捕获、处理和分析传感器数据,支持秒级数据响应。

2.引入数据湖架构,整合多源异构数据,利用SparkSQL进行分布式查询,实现大数据量下的实时统计分析。

3.采用增量更新机制,减少数据传输带宽消耗,通过数据缓存技术(如Redis)加速热点数据访问。

高可用与容灾设计

1.关键服务部署在多地域集群中,通过异地多活技术(如多活数据库)实现数据自动同步,确保业务连续性。

2.引入熔断器(如Hystrix)和舱壁隔离机制,防止故障扩散,系统可用性达到99.99%。

3.定期进行压力测试和故障注入演练,验证冗余链路切换的自动化能力。

边缘计算协同架构

1.在数据采集端部署边缘计算节点,通过本地预处理减少云端传输数据量,降低网络时延。

2.边缘节点与云端采用双向数据同步机制,实现边缘智能决策与云端全局优化协同。

3.利用联邦学习技术,在不暴露原始数据的前提下,实现边缘模型的分布式训练与聚合。

安全可信架构

1.采用零信任安全模型,对所有访问请求进行多因素认证,动态授权控制数据访问权限。

2.数据传输与存储采用同态加密或差分隐私技术,在保护隐私的前提下支持实时数据查询。

3.部署安全态势感知平台,通过机器学习算法实时检测异常行为,自动化响应威胁事件。

云原生与DevOps实践

1.系统基于云原生技术栈开发,利用Serverless架构弹性伸缩计算资源,降低运维成本。

2.采用CI/CD流水线自动化部署,通过灰度发布策略控制版本迭代风险,提升交付效率。

3.引入度量、日志和追踪体系(如Prometheus+ELK),实现系统全链路监控与根因分析。

#实时追踪系统系统架构设计

实时追踪系统旨在实现对目标对象的实时定位、监控与数据采集,其系统架构设计需综合考虑性能、可靠性、可扩展性及安全性等多方面因素。本节将从系统架构的层次结构、核心组件、数据流设计、技术选型及安全机制等方面进行详细阐述。

一、系统架构层次结构

实时追踪系统的架构设计通常采用分层结构,以实现功能模块的解耦与协同工作。典型的分层架构包括以下几个层次:

1.感知层:感知层是系统的数据采集层,负责通过各类传感器(如GPS、北斗、Wi-Fi、蓝牙、RFID等)获取目标对象的实时位置信息及其他相关数据。感知层的设计需考虑传感器的类型、精度、覆盖范围及环境适应性等因素。例如,对于室内定位场景,可结合Wi-Fi指纹、蓝牙信标等技术,以实现高精度的定位效果。

2.网络层:网络层负责将感知层采集的数据传输至数据处理中心。该层次需设计高效的数据传输协议与网络拓扑结构,以确保数据的实时性与完整性。常见的网络传输技术包括5G、光纤、卫星通信等。此外,网络层还需考虑数据加密与传输安全,以防止数据在传输过程中被窃取或篡改。

3.处理层:处理层是系统的核心,负责对感知层传输的数据进行实时处理与分析。该层次通常包括数据清洗、数据融合、状态估计、路径规划等模块。数据清洗模块用于去除噪声数据与异常值,提高数据的准确性;数据融合模块将来自不同传感器的数据进行整合,以实现更精确的定位;状态估计模块通过卡尔曼滤波、粒子滤波等算法,对目标对象的状态进行实时估计;路径规划模块则根据目标对象的当前位置与目的地,规划最优路径。

4.应用层:应用层是系统的用户接口层,为用户提供实时追踪、历史轨迹回放、报警通知等功能。该层次可设计多种应用接口,如Web界面、移动App、API接口等,以满足不同用户的需求。应用层还需考虑用户权限管理、数

文档评论(0)

金贵传奇 + 关注
实名认证
文档贡献者

知识分享,技术进步!

1亿VIP精品文档

相关文档